TICKET-4412: Payroll export broke after Lumora switched to the v3 fixed-width format. Staging at Brellick still points the export worker at the legacy endpoint, so Friday's dry run produced malformed files. Release manager: hold the 2.9 cut until the env is corrected. Update the worker's .env so the export signer matches the new endpoint. Add the following line:

secret setting of tajof-bahif: COURIER_KEY3=65d

Runbook: Quillhopper queue-depth autoscaler — account recovery.

The autoscaler reads depth metrics from Tallowgate every 30 seconds and scales workers between 2 and 40. If its service account is locked (usually after three failed token refreshes), do not create a new account; recover the existing one so scaling history is preserved. Open the Tallowgate recovery console, select the quillhopper-scaler principal, and complete the challenge. The console will then ask for the team recovery passphrase, shown below.

strongbox words: raldor-eliir-lamael

If clients on the Pulsegrid gateway enter a rapid reconnect loop, first check whether the heartbeat interval was lowered below the load balancer's idle timeout. This mismatch causes the balancer to drop connections mid-ping, and the client library retries immediately without backoff. Verify the `hb_interval` setting in the gateway config, then confirm the client version — anything older than 4.2 lacks jittered backoff. Full diagnostic steps and known-bad version pairs are documented on the internal page below.

operations page: https://jenkins.torvadyn.local/build/deploy/display/pages/611247f0a622ae80